Police ask public to help return 'stolen' garden power tools to owners

Police are appealing for the public's help in returning gardening tools, believed to be stolen in burglaries across west Kent, to their rightful owners.

Patrols initially arrested two men in connection with a theft after stopping a suspicious vehicle in Wrotham, on Friday.

A 20-year-old a man from East Peckham and a 22-year-old man from East Malling were later released pending further investigation.

Subsequent enquires then led to the discovery of suspicious items at properties linked to the suspects. These are described as follows:

  • A red, silver and black petrol hedge cutter, manufactured by Kawasaki and carrying an engine number - 275265
  • A red, black and silver Mitox petrol strimmer with a serial number 1211279500
  • A green, electric, grass strimmer with a serial number NIF-GT-240/250B

It is believed these items may have been stolen from sheds and outbuildings in rural areas of west Kent, or possibly from areas in Sussex.

As well as returning them to potential victims, police are hopeful that identification will also assist with enquiries into any offences committed.

Officers are also exploring the possibility that recent reported thefts of car and tractor batteries may also be linked.
